Situated 120km of Mahajanga, the "flower city" facing the Mozambique Channel, is the luxury Anjajavy hotel. Regarded as a four star hotel, it is built on a peninsula in a large bay, behind which lies a large natural reserve of 450 acres - perfect for nature lovers! There are twenty-five air-conditioned villas; each with a large living room, breakfast nook and a bedroom, which opens onto a large terrace that overlooks the sea. The en-suite bathroom has a bath, a shower and a separate toilet. A small stairway leads to a small sitting room with 2 sleeper-couches for children.
The main complex comprises a bar/restaurant with an exterior and an interior dining room, a swimming pool, two beaches and a 450-hectare nature reserve. Wildlife viewing here is effortless. Lemurs include the Coquerel's Sifaka, common brown lemurs and mouse lemurs. There are wonderful birds - flocks of bright green grey-headed lovebirds, sickle-billed vangas, crested couas and vasa parrots, to name just a few. Reptiles are common including ground boas and hog-nosed snakes and plenty of chameleons.
There is a cave, tsingy-like limestone outcrops, extensive mangrove forests as well as beaches and coral reefs.
